Cambridge Audio Melomania Touch Experience Enhanced with Firmware & App Updates

The Cambridge Audio Melomania Touch was already an excellent true wireless IEM — this new app update makes it even better.

Cambridge Audio has announced a significant firmware update for its popular Melomania Touch true wireless in-ear headphones, providing superior connectivity, improved in-app EQ presets, and more refined functionality of Touch controls – enhancing the listener experience more than ever before.

One of the key design features that separates excellent true wireless IEMs from the rest of the pack is the quality of the control app. There are so many features packed into these tiny IEMs that there is no way to program it all into the headset itself. You would go crazy remembering all of the taps and sequences; something that would only serve to frustrate you and hate the product in the long-run.

Cambridge Audio did a great job with the Melomania from a sound perspective and they’ve wisely focused on updating the app with the right set of control features. There are no shortage of competitors in this category and why lose customers with a bad app experience.

Existing Touch users are also invited to update their Melomania app to the latest version and download the latest firmware to benefit from these enhancements.

Cambridge Audio CEO, James Johnson-Flint explained that “Cambridge Audio’s engineering team is committed to the constant innovation and evolution of the Melomania series of products by listening closely to customer feedback, and this latest update reflects that.”

Melomania Touch Firmware Update V2.1.9 and iOS/Android app improvements include:

  • Lower background noise during voice calls and also when Transparency is enabled.
  • Improved volume control with TWS+ enabled phones
  • Volume is now fully muted when the volume is set to minimum
  • A new Neutral EQ preset
  • EQ preset previously named Balanced has been renamed Immersive, the EQ remains unchanged and is the default after a firmware update
  • Improved operation of auto power on/off and the associated LED indication
